From the ordinance

Off-premises signs shall be allowed in the following zoning districts: (B-1) General Business, (M-1) Industrial, and (IP) Planned Industrial, subject to the following regulations: No off-premises sign shall be located within a 500-foot radius of an existing off-premises sign. No off-premises sign shall be located within 300 feet of any residential zoning district, public square, park, school, library, or religious assembly property. No off-premises sign shall be allowed to be installed on any roof structure. Side-by-side, double, and/or multi-decker off-premises signs shall be prohibited. Any off-premises sign must have a minimum sign setback of 40 feet from the center line of any public right-of-way, or 15 feet from the front property line, whichever is greater. Any off-premises sign shall have a minimum side and/or rear setback of 15 feet. The maximum size of any off-premises sign on a lot shall be 378 square feet plus 5% for embellishments. There shall be only one sign face pointing in each direction. Multiple-tiered signs shall be prohibited. Sign height for off-premises signs shall not exceed 40 feet above average grade.
